一、技术现象:开源AI助手与硬件销量的非典型关联
在开源技术生态中,某AI助手项目凭借其独特的架构设计引发开发者社区的持续关注。该项目采用模块化设计,支持多模态交互与边缘计算部署,其核心创新点在于:
- 轻量化推理引擎:通过模型量化与剪枝技术,将参数量压缩至传统方案的1/5,在保持90%以上准确率的前提下,实现每秒30+次实时响应
- 异构计算框架:内置硬件抽象层,可自动识别并调用CPU/GPU/NPU的异构计算资源,在Mac系列设备上实现2.3倍性能提升
- 动态功耗管理:采用分级调度策略,根据任务复杂度动态调整算力分配,使设备续航时间延长40%
这种技术特性与消费级硬件形成完美互补。以某紧凑型计算设备为例,其搭载的M系列芯片在单核性能与能效比上具有优势,但受限于内存带宽与散热设计,传统AI负载难以充分发挥性能。开源项目的优化方案恰好突破这一瓶颈,使设备在语音识别、图像生成等场景下达到专业工作站水平。
二、架构解析:支撑高性能的关键技术组件
项目技术栈采用分层设计,各模块间通过标准化接口实现解耦:
1. 模型服务层
# 示例:动态模型加载机制class ModelRouter:def __init__(self):self.models = {'small': load_quantized_model('quant_v1.bin'),'large': load_full_model('full_v1.bin')}def select_model(self, input_size):return self.models['small'] if input_size < 1024 else self.models['large']
通过输入数据特征动态选择模型版本,在Mac mini的8GB统一内存架构下,实现大模型与轻量模型的无缝切换。测试数据显示,这种策略使首帧响应延迟降低62%,同时保持92%的任务准确率。
2. 计算加速层
采用三阶段加速方案:
- 指令集优化:针对ARM架构重写关键算子,利用NEON指令集实现4倍向量运算加速
- 内存预取:通过分析模型访问模式,提前将权重数据加载至L3缓存,减少58%的内存访问延迟
- 并行调度:将计算图拆分为独立子任务,利用macOS的Grand Central Dispatch实现多线程调度
3. 硬件适配层
开发团队构建了硬件特征数据库,包含:
- 200+款消费级设备的GPU架构参数
- 不同内存配置下的最优批处理大小
- 温度-频率曲线动态调整策略
当部署到新设备时,系统自动查询数据库并生成适配配置文件,整个过程无需人工干预。这种自动化适配机制使项目在发布后3周内即完成对主流计算设备的支持。
三、产业影响:开源生态与硬件创新的协同效应
这种现象揭示了三个重要趋势:
1. 技术下沉催生新市场
传统AI开发依赖专业工作站,而开源项目的优化使消费级硬件具备生产力工具属性。某电商平台数据显示,搭载M系列芯片的设备在AI开发者群体中的采购量同比增长340%,其中62%用户明确标注”用于部署开源AI助手”。
2. 硬件厂商的技术路线调整
主流设备制造商开始在产品规划中预留AI加速接口:
- 增加专用NPU核心
- 优化内存带宽配置
- 改进散热模组设计
这种硬件层面的改进与开源项目的软件优化形成正向循环,推动整个生态向更高效的方向演进。
3. 开发者工作流变革
项目配套的部署工具链支持可视化配置:
# 示例:一键部署命令ai-assistant deploy \--model quant_v2 \--device auto \--optimize power_saving
这种低代码部署方式使个人开发者也能轻松获得企业级AI能力,据统计,项目贡献者中35%来自非专业AI领域,包括教育、医疗、金融等行业的从业者。
四、实践指南:硬件选型与性能调优
对于希望部署类似方案的开发者,建议遵循以下原则:
1. 硬件选型矩阵
| 场景类型 | 推荐配置 | 预期性能 |
|---|---|---|
| 实时语音交互 | 8GB内存+16核GPU | <150ms |
| 静态图像生成 | 16GB内存+24核GPU | <3s |
| 视频流处理 | 32GB内存+专用NPU | 1080p@30fps |
2. 部署优化技巧
- 内存管理:启用macOS的统一内存架构,通过
malloc_zone_register自定义内存分配策略 - 电源策略:根据使用场景在
IOPMPowerSource框架中动态调整性能模式 - 存储加速:将模型文件存储在APFS格式的SSD分区,利用TRIM指令优化读写性能
3. 监控体系构建
建议部署包含以下指标的监控面板:
metrics:- name: inference_latencytype: histogrambuckets: [50, 100, 200, 500]- name: gpu_utilizationtype: gaugethreshold: 80%- name: memory_pressuretype: gaugewarning: 70%
通过实时数据反馈持续优化部署方案。
五、未来展望:开源与硬件的持续进化
这种技术融合现象预示着新的发展阶段:
- 专用芯片崛起:预计2025年前将出现针对开源AI架构优化的ASIC芯片
- 标准化接口:行业可能形成统一的AI加速硬件规范,类似PCIe的通用标准
- 边缘智能普及:消费级设备将普遍具备本地AI推理能力,推动应用场景向实时交互领域延伸
对于开发者而言,现在正是参与生态建设的最佳时机。通过贡献代码、优化模型或开发应用插件,既能提升个人技术影响力,又能推动整个行业的技术进步。这种开源社区与硬件产业的良性互动,正在重新定义人工智能时代的创新范式。